Hey, @tainá_8291. Welcome to the Photoshop Community. I'll need more info to help you figure this out. I've checked the account you've used for Community & you have a team/enterprise subscription. 

 

Is this a personal machine, or does an IT team manage the device? If yes, ensure all the Adobe Network endpoints are whitelisted.

In the Creative Cloud app, press CTRL + ALT + T (Win) to launch Creative Cloud Troubleshooter & select 'Close Creative Cloud and related processes' > click on Go.

 

2- Windows - Press Windows + R to open the Run Window. Type in %temp% and delete files or folders with 'NGL' in their names.

 

3- Restart the computer. Sign in to Creative Cloud again & check if the issue exists.

 

Let us know if the error persists. Thanks!
